收藏
回答

下单提示"商户订单号重复",能具体到哪些字段变化会出现这个返回吗?

我使用的是微信H5支付,从昨天(7月14日)开始出现有部分订单调用统一下单接口的时候会返回商户订单号重复,今天出现的更多。

首先出现这种情况的订单都是在6月27日或28日首次下单且未支付,而且在我的业务逻辑中是没有订单过期的逻辑的,下单接口的time_expire我设置的是15分钟,支付金额、场景、描述都是代码里写死的。

所以我想问一下,还有哪些字段前后不一致会导致下单时候返回订单号重复吗?还是微信支付这边会有什么其他的订单过期机制?

回答关注问题邀请回答
收藏

2 个回答

  • Simon
    Simon
    2020-03-26

    为了这个变态的场景限制,就要用变态的方法解决。

    一句话提示:不同场景订单号加个标志,回调时过滤掉。搞定~~~~

    详细的方法见:https://tsov.net/weixinpaybad/

    2020-03-26
    有用
    回复
  • 微信支付技术助手1
    微信支付技术助手1
    2019-07-16

    字段就是商户订单号。

    2019-07-16
    有用
    回复 1
    • mafia低调
      mafia低调
      2019-07-16
      商户订单号没变,其他哪些信息不同会返回商户订单号重复吗?
      2019-07-16
      回复
登录 后发表内容